About Robert Peston

Before joining ITV, Robert was the BBC’s Economics Editor, where he brought clarity to complex economic stories, explaining the effects of domestic, European, and global economic changes. As the BBC’s Business Editor, he broke several major stories about the global financial landscape, including the crises at Northern Rock and RBS, the emergency rescue of HBOS, and the broader credit crunch, bailouts, and austerity measures.

Robert’s career spans significant roles at leading publications. He was the City and Assistant Editor of the Sunday Telegraph, managing the business and money sections, and served as the Financial Editor of the Financial Times. At the FT, he was a member of the editorial board and held positions such as Political Editor, Banking Editor, and founder of the investigations unit.

In addition to his television work, Robert is an acclaimed online journalist and author of several critically praised books. His titles include “How Do We Fix This Mess?” and “Who Runs Britain?” which delve into the causes and long-term impacts of the 2008 financial crisis. In “Bust?” he examines the current state of the economy, society, and politics, stressing the need for institutional reform and the potential of AI. His book “WTF?” has been described by the Financial Times as “mandatory reading,” offering a broader analysis of global issues and suggesting solutions for politics, society, and business.

Robert has won over thirty journalism awards, including the Royal Television Society’s Journalist of the Year, Specialist Journalist of the Year, and Scoop of the Year (twice). He has also received the Wincott Prize for financial journalism and the Broadcasting Press Guild’s award for Best Performer in a Non-Acting Role. He has created and presented several documentaries and factual series, including films on China’s economic boom and potential bust, the EU referendum, the financial crisis, and the popular series “Robert Peston Goes Shopping.” Outside of journalism, Robert founded the education charity Speakers for Schools and serves as Vice President of Hospice UK.
